Output 8959cfe44037cf83dd2fb8436c0bc63cad8338ee910bc368ae344931f04bdce8:1

value
40725564
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3c8469df3d25255cf811474256a8d0ff16ec9038 OP_EQUAL
address
MDR9QCJNFVTuhGWY1RyszxzNZsDPQibXdd
transaction
8959cfe44037cf83dd2fb8436c0bc63cad8338ee910bc368ae344931f04bdce8
spent
true